调用ListMachineGroup接口列出目标Project下的机器组。
前提条件
您已完成以下操作:
参数说明
def list_machine_group(self, project_name, offset=0, size=100):
请求参数
名称 | 类型 | 是否必填 | 说明 |
project_name | String | 是 | Project名称:项目(Project)是日志服务的资源管理单元,是进行多用户隔离与访问控制的主要边界。更多信息,请参见管理Project。 |
offset | int | 否 | 查询开始行,默认值为 0。 |
size | int | 否 | 分页查询时,设置的每页行数。默认值100,最大值为500。 |
返回参数
返回参数请参见:ListMachineGroup - 查询Project下的机器组。
示例代码
from aliyun.log import LogClient
import os
# 本示例从环境变量中获取AccessKey ID和AccessKey Secret
access_key_id = os.environ.get('ALIBABA_CLOUD_ACCESS_KEY_ID', '')
access_key_secret = os.environ.get('ALIBABA_CLOUD_ACCESS_KEY_SECRET', '')
# 日志服务的服务接入点
endpoint = "cn-hangzhou.log.aliyuncs.com"
# 实例化LogClient类
client = LogClient(endpoint, access_key_id, access_key_secret)
project_name = "proj-test-1"
def main():
# 列出机器组
res = client.list_machine_group(project_name)
res.log_print()
if __name__ == '__main__':
main()
示例返回结果
ListMachineGroupResponse:
headers: {'Server': 'AliyunSLS', 'Content-Type': 'application/json', 'Content-Length': '62', 'Connection': 'keep-alive', 'Access-Control-Allow-Origin': '*', 'Date': 'Tue, 15 Oct 2024 03:34:26 GMT', 'x-log-time': '1728963266', 'x-log-requestid': '670DE2C2B33AF4059C93****'}
count: 2
total: 2
machine_groups: ['group-1', 'group-2']
相关文档
管理机器组的API请参见:
更多示例代码,请参见Aliyun Log Python SDK on GitHub。
该文章对您有帮助吗?
- 本页导读 (1)
- 前提条件
- 参数说明
- 请求参数
- 返回参数
- 示例代码
- 示例返回结果
- 相关文档